To further evaluate the ETFs performance, we can consider key performance indicators (KPIs) such as the expense ratio, dividend yield, and tracking error. A lower expense ratio is desirable as it reduces the cost burden on investors. The dividend yield can provide insight into the ETFs income-generating potential. A lower tracking error indicates that the ETF is closely tracking its underlying index.
